I'm designing a sub box for 4 12" woofers (infinity reference 1260w's). I have come up with two designs to meet the suggested internal volume of each woofer (1.25 CF), one that is almost a perfect square, and is taller (therefore has more space on the sides) and another that will fit almost perfectly horizontally, but will be shorter vertically.
My question is: which box will be more likely to be louder? One that has more space on each side (say 3-4" per) and is 15" tall, or one that has almost no space on the sides, but is only 12" tall?
My gut is telling me the taller box will be louder, due to the fact that the air moved by the subs won't have to travel as far to reach the cabin (the stock sub will be removed), but I'm not really sure.
